Departing flights at Atlanta’s Hartsfield-Jackson airport have been halted following the accidental discharge of a weapon. The airport is safe. There is no active shooter. There was a mistake, and someone made a loud noise.

“We do not know what is going on. We are investigating. Wait for more information to come out.”

This is a tweet about an airport. A gun went off by accident at the airport. There are not any other guns at the airport, so there is no active shooter.

Police are at the scene. No one has been hurt.

There was an accident at the security checkpoint. Police are working to find out what happened and who did it.


An account called “ATLUncensored” tweeted a video of people on the ground, security barriers that are turned over, and airport staff trying to help passengers.

Someone is shouting for people to get down. Some passengers are running around on the floor.

Passengers on a plane to New York were scared because they thought there was an active shooter. The plane closed its doors so the person could not go in.

Dianne Callahan also posted a picture of people standing on the tarmac. She later tweeted that the plane was getting off the ground so that everyone could go through security again.

Ms. Callahan said she was pleased with how Delta Air Lines handled the situation.
